- 3.5 (9)·Easy·4.5 km·Est. 1–1.5 hrWonderful circular tour around Lake Olbersdorf, Saxony. You can start the tour from the Oberdorf / Niederdorf station. The open-cast mining lake is located in the Zittau Mountains Nature Park and has many beautiful views to offer; the La Montanara viewpoint is particularly recommended. Highlights: - Swimming opportunities on the north beach & south beach - Leisure sports facilities, e.g. for swimming, beach volleyball, surfing

- 4.0 (4)·Easy·4.2 km·Est. 1–1.5 hrFamily-friendly nature trail in the Zittauer Gebirge Nature Park, Saxony. The child-friendly steam railway nature trail connects Bertsdorf station with the Kurort Oybin station. At regular intervals, information boards along the way invite you to learn interesting facts about the more than 100-year history of the Zittau narrow-gauge railway. Highlights of the hike: - exciting information boards - historic steam locomotives
